Symptoms

  • •Check engine light illuminated
  • •Engine hesitation or misfiring during acceleration
  • •Poor fuel economy
  • •Rough idle
  • •Increased emissions

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the negative battery terminal to prevent electrical shorts.
  • Allow the engine to cool completely before starting repairs.
2. Inspect and Repair Air Intake System
  • Tools Required: Socket set, screwdrivers
  • Check and replace any damaged or loose hoses in the air intake system.
  • Tighten any loose clamps securing the intake components.
3. Check and Replace Fuel Filter (if necessary)
  • Tools Required: Fuel line disconnect tool, wrench set
  • Locate the fuel filter and relieve fuel pressure by removing the fuel pump fuse and running the engine until it stalls.
  • Disconnect the fuel lines using the fuel line disconnect tool and remove the old filter.
  • Install the new fuel filter in the correct orientation, reconnect the fuel lines, and check for leaks.
4. Clean or Replace MAF Sensor
  • Tools Required: MAF sensor cleaner, torque wrench
  • Remove the MAF sensor from the air intake tube.
  • Spray MAF sensor cleaner on the sensor element. Do not touch the sensor with any object.
  • Allow it to dry completely before reinstalling it.
  • If damaged, replace the MAF sensor with a new one following manufacturer specifications for torque.
5. Inspect and Repair Vacuum Lines
  • Tools Required: Visual inspection tools
  • Visually inspect all vacuum lines for cracks, breaks, or loose connections.
  • Replace any damaged vacuum lines with new ones.
6. Test and Replace Oxygen Sensors (if necessary)
  • Tools Required: O2 sensor socket, ratchet
  • Use an O2 sensor socket to remove the oxygen sensors, starting with the upstream sensor.
  • Install new oxygen sensors and torque to manufacturer specifications.
